Government Operations committee  As I mentioned, in budget 2013, the government announced— It is the new building Canada fund. That is a 10-year project, with investments that were profiled over each of those 10 years. What we see in these main estimates, the increase of $574.8 million that you referred to, is the forecast from Infrastructure Canada for those projects in the new building Canada fund, which will see cash disbursements this fiscal year.

Government Operations committee  Thank you, Mr. Chair. It's good to be back. My job as the assistant secretary of expenditure management at Treasury Board is to aggregate all of the different spending requests of the government and present them to the committee in the estimates documents. As the minister made clear today, we are presenting in the 2016-17 main estimates requirements totalling $250.1 billion, and this is broken out by our voted amounts of $89.85 billion and statutory requirements of $160.29 billion.

Government Operations committee  As I think everyone understands, the security of our information holdings is a top priority of the government. Since 2010, coordinated efforts by the government have contributed to significant improvements to the Government of Canada's cybersecurity posture. These initiatives have included coordinated approaches to collecting and analyzing cyber-threat intelligence, reducing the overall attack surface by consolidating Internet access points, and standardizing the planning and implementation of network security across the government.

Government Operations committee  It's a shared governance. Within the Treasury Board Secretariat we have a branch, the chief information officer branch, that sets overall policy and security posture for government. They work with Shared Services Canada basically as the face of IT investment and management across the government and also with the Communications Security Establishment and other security agencies to look at threats both internal and external, so there's quite a coordinated approach across government to manage this.

Government Operations committee  Yes, right. For many years now, the Department of Finance has developed its fiscal forecast by working with private sector economists. They take the consensus view of a number of economic variables: interest rates, employment rates, the exchange rate. They take that consensus view and use that for their modelling—
